Year-end closing: how the mechanics work

The order of operations matters: reconciliations first (bank, cash, receivables, payables), then the closing entries, finally the VAT and AHV consistency checks. Reversing the order means starting over.

A well-structured SME chart of accounts

Shareholder current accounts demand strict hygiene: every private withdrawal documented, interest at the rates accepted by the tax administration, and a clean-up at closing.

For a business in Cugy (FR), comparability over time beats sophistication: a chart stable for five years beats a “perfect” one rebuilt every year. Banks and the tax administration read year-on-year movements first.

A Swiss SME's accounting calendar

Tax instalments are steered: too low, they set up a salty final bill; too high, they tie up cash. Adjusting them on current figures is a profitable reflex, in Cugy (FR) as anywhere.

For annual accounts, year-end is prepared in October: last invoices, investment decisions, provisions to assess — December is too late to act, January is for recording.

Outsource annual accounts or keep it in-house?

The scope goes down in writing: who enters data, who approves payments, who answers the tax office, who keeps the originals. Every “we'll see” at the start becomes a December misunderstanding — in Cugy (FR) as elsewhere.

A clear mandate agreement states who does what by when: document handover, posting deadlines, filing calendar, and responsibility for delays. A shared platform (same data, same document archive) between the company and its fiduciary eliminates binder ping-pong and duplicate entry.

What are the legal obligations for annual accounts in Switzerland?

The foundation is the Code of Obligations: proper bookkeeping (art. 957a CO), annual accounts (balance sheet, income statement, notes) and 10-year retention of books and records (art. 958f CO). VAT applies from CHF 100,000 of turnover, and social insurance settlements from the first employee. Nothing is different in Cugy (FR): federal law applies.

When must a business register for VAT?

As soon as its worldwide annual turnover reaches CHF 100,000 (CHF 250,000 for non-profit sports or cultural associations). Below that, voluntary registration remains possible and often makes sense to reclaim input VAT on investments. The threshold is federal: it applies in Cugy (FR) as everywhere in Switzerland.

How long must records related to annual accounts be kept?

Ten years from the end of the financial year concerned (art. 958f CO). Electronic retention is permitted if the integrity and readability of the records are guaranteed — a serious digital archive validly replaces paper binders. A business in Cugy (FR) can therefore archive fully digitally.
